DialMforMiata seized upon this bit from BMW’s press copy with sarcastic glee that made me lol, and also set up Mechjaz for the sort of dirty joke that I enjoy because I am basically a middle-schooler:

Behind the rear console, a glass water bottle sits beside BMW ALPINA crystal glasses that rise on a self-deploying mechanism. Each glass is engraved with 20 deco-lines and features a sixdegree rim profile, held by concealed magnets and softly lit against the open-grain center console.

DialMforMiata
Enough about the car. How about some pictures of those kickass GLASSES! 20 deco-lines? A “six degree rim profile”? Hidden freakin’ magnets? BMW IS BACK, BABY!!!
